Samsung's 2023 lineup of Bespoke refrigerators features Wi-Fi connectivity and SmartThings. They can be controlled using the SmartThings app on Android, iOS, and Windows devices, offering higher power efficiency through the AI Energy Saving mode. It is in line with Samsung's ‘Powering Digital India' vision. They all feature a 5-in-1 mode for customizable storage, Twin Cooling+ for faster cooling, and Curd Maestro to prepare curd easily. The curd-making compartment can now be detached when it's not in use.
The lineup has a 4.5L water tank to offer ice and cold water from its dispenser. It doesn't even need to be connected to a water supply. The Auto Open Door feature, which is present in all refrigerators in the 2023 Bespoke lineup, opens the door when you place your hand on the sensor.
The pricing of the Bespoke refrigerator lineup starts at INR 113,000 (around $1,390) and comes in 653L capacity. It comes in four BESPOKE Glass Finish options: Clean Navy, Clean Pink, Clean White, and Glam Deep Charcoal. It is India's first star-rated refrigerator lineup that comes with a 20-year warranty on the compressor. The new lineup is available through all authorized offline and online stores in India.
The top-of-the-line Family Hub variant of the Bespoke Side-By-Side Refrigerator features Family Hub 7.0. It has a 27-inch touchscreen display with Full HD resolution that can show what's inside the refrigerator without opening its door. Contents inside can also be viewed through the SmartThings app. The screen can be used to browse the web, see family photos, stream music, watch videos, and control smart home devices.
